"The shade of Allanon has given three charges to the children of Shannara. This book focuses on the charge given to Par Ohmsford, wielder of the wishsong: to find the lost Sword of Shannara to use in the battle against the Shadowen. But when he does find it, he faces agonies that threaten to overcome him, such as determining whether or not the sword is the real Sword of Shannara. "
